Process of PEACE



The Dalai Lama once asked me (and a few hundred other peeps) a question:   How can we have peace in the world when we do not have peace within ourselves? within our families?

Peace within myself   -  back then, with my full time work as a paralegal and extra eighty pounds on my body and my plan to be rich and retired - I had no idea what the Dalai Lama was saying.   

I had a vague concept of Peace but no healthy hahabits to get me there. I heard about Laughter Yoga and that resonated with me.  A way to get out of my head and into my body.  An opportunity to grow a muscle that would help shift my attitude.  A space of silence and meditation where joy can grow.  Sign me up!!!

Over the last seven years - as my muscles get toned and strengthened, I can  find the HAHA in everything. I feel the levity in my situations and a smile easily finds my lips.

The eighty pounds have left along with meat, milk, cheese and grain - side effects of finding HAHAhappy and not having to stuff my face with food.

The process of Peace involves looking within and around.  Finding the feelings and laughing and crying about them and through them.  Accessing the Excess and releasing and purging what no longer serves me.   And shaHAhaking it out - releasing what no longer belongs and keeping everything within fluid and flexible.

Slowly, I see progress with the process.   I feel the Peace in my heart expand and express itself in the Universe in a chaHAharming way.
